I had installed AVG free Edition on a dell insprion 1521 laptop.
I then decidied to remove it using the AVG removal utility.
I ran the utility and restarted the system.
The screen still displays the AVG icon on the dektop and in the quickstart meun in the taskbar at the bottom of the screen.
I then found the AVG folder in Programs Folder and deleted it. I also tried the AVG removal utility again. & restarted the laptop. I still have the same issue.
Any Suggestions ?

I've seen AVG removals fail if something (usually malware) has taken away your rights to modify the HKLM\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ows NT\CurrentVersion\Windows key. Remove the deny permission that was added and try the removal again.
 
Check Msconfig see if it’s still in the startup if not it was probably removed
Also check services not used by Windows see if its there
You will have to deleted anything that shows up in a search

We had one like this, avg wouldnt uninstall, and avg removal tool didnt work, We just reinstalled avg again over the previous install, then restarted, and removed it in add/remove programs. Hope this works for you.

Done this myself, install it with the latest version then uninstall it. Should remove the lot.
 
Use revo uninstaller. The revo uninstaller will completely uninstall the AVG including all it's registry entries
 
Problem Fixed

I was using an older verison of uninstaller tool from AVG. I downloaded and ran the latest uninstaller from their site and ran it. AVG was completely removed.
